I am trying to write a script that checks the % free of local drives using
df.
$ df -a
Filesystem 1k-blocks Used Available Use% Mounted on
C:\cygwin\bin 19936633 5750854 14185779 29% /usr/bin
c:\cygwin\lib 19936633 5750854 14185779 29% /usr/lib
\\server1\rob 961282048 850460672 110821376 89% /rob
c:\cygwin 19936633 5750854 14185779 29% /
c: 19936633 5750854 14185779 29% /cygdrive/c
d: 544324 544324 0 100% /cygdrive/d
u: 961282048 850460672 110821376 89% /cygdrive/u
The problem is that when I run df --local, I only see remotely mounted
filesystem:
$ df --local
Filesystem 1k-blocks Used Available Use% Mounted on
\\server1\rob 961282048 850460672 110821376 89% /rob
Is this a bug? It seems to be opposite of what you would expect.
Also, is there a way to exclude the CDrom drive from the script, since it
will always show 100%?
